Comprehending Private Mental Health Diagnosis
Private mental health diagnosis describes the process of evaluating mental health conditions by certified specialists in a private practice setting. This can include psychologists, psychiatrists, scientific social employees, and accredited counselors. Such services often ensure a greater level of confidentiality and customized care than may be discovered in public healthcare systems.
Why Consider a Private Diagnosis?
There are various reasons that people might choose to pursue a private mental health diagnosis:
Reduced Wait Times: Public healthcare systems often have long waiting lists, particularly for expert assessments. Private services provide quicker access to required examinations.
Personalized Attention: In a private setting, individuals might experience more one-on-one time with their professionals, permitting for a more tailored method to their mental health issues.
Confidentiality and Comfort: Those who seek a private diagnosis might feel more comfy going over delicate problems with someone in a private practice, lowering possible stigma connected with mental health care.
Comprehensive Assessments: Many private specialists supply holistic assessments that include a complete examination of psychological, physical, and social factors contributing to the patient's condition.
How to Find Private Mental Health Diagnosis Services Near You
Finding private mental health services can feel overwhelming, but various resources can help enhance the procedure. Here's a detailed guide to finding these suppliers:
Step-by-Step Guide
Online Research: Start by carrying out online searches utilizing terms like "private mental health diagnostic services near me" or "psychologists in [your location]" Sites such as Psychology Today allow you to filter based on specialties and areas.
Seek Advice From Medical Professionals: Speak with your primary care physician or any other trusted medical professional. They can often offer referrals to reliable mental health specialists.
Examine Credentials: Once you have a list of potential companies, check their qualifications through local licensing boards to ensure they are licensed and have clean disciplinary records.
Check out Reviews: Online evaluations on platforms like Yelp or Google can provide insight into the experiences of previous customers. Nevertheless, remember that experiences can differ widely.
Insurance Coverage: If you have medical insurance, refer to your strategy to see if it covers any private mental health services. Some specialists might provide moving scale fees for those without insurance coverage.
Schedule Consultations: Many experts provide initial assessments. Use this chance to assess whether their approach resonates with you.

Q1: How much does a private mental health diagnosis cost?
The cost of private mental health diagnosis Near me mental health diagnostics varies widely based upon the company, location, and specific services provided. Usually, preliminary assessments can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 500, while continuous sessions may range from ₤ 75 to ₤ 250.
Q2: How long does it take to get a diagnosis?
The time required for a diagnosis can differ based upon the complexity of the case and the service provider's technique. Some assessments might take one session, while others might need several visits over several weeks.
Q3: Do I require a referral for a private mental health diagnosis?
Most of the times, you do not require a referral to look for care from a private mental health company. Nevertheless, consult your health insurance plan if you intend to utilize insurance to cover costs.
Q4: What should I expect throughout my very first visit?
Your first consultation usually includes a consumption assessment, where the provider will ask questions about your mental and physical health history, existing symptoms, and any previous treatments.
